As an Incident & Release Coordinator, you're involved dealing with all incidents raised affecting our business(es) both internally and externally, during your shift or while on call rotation.
Incident & Release Coordinator is responsible for building, updating and maintaining the monitoring and alerting platforms, and will be involved in a wide range of other tasks and projects, which will be determined by previous experience and development interests.
Your day-to-day
- Coordinate and document all incidents affecting our businesses and customers or employees;
- Set up and maintain Grafana and Datadog monitoring and alerting;
- Take ownership of issues and actively work on preventing them from escalating into incidents;
- Be an effective communicator;
- Follow agreed incident procedures, processes, metrics and standards;
- Assist the Incident Team Lead in other tasks.
Your background and mindset
- Familiarity with Jira and Confluence;
- An understanding of ITIL processes;
- Experience with Opsgenie or similar tool;
- Experience with Grafana and/or Kibana or Datadog, or have a good understanding of how logging can be used to create visual metrics;
- Ability to work in a 24/7 environment and be part of an on-call rotation;
- Ability to communicate with all levels of the business effectively;
- Background in IT and/or experience in Incident Management is a significant advantage;
- Excellent written and verbal English;
- Some abstract level technical knowledge of modern development practices and cloud based microservices architecture is a plus;
- Previous experience in iGaming is a plus.
